Pelican Down
Over on the Helldivers 2 subreddit, user Silver200061 proposed a thrilling new mission type that quickly gained traction, with the community eagerly expanding on the idea. Typically, such posts don’t receive overwhelmingly positive responses, but this one was different—comments poured in, adding depth and detail to the concept.
The proposed mission would require Helldivers to locate and rescue a downed Eagle Attacker or Pelican Transport. One team member would have to sacrifice a backpack slot to carry the wounded pilot, similar to the larva pod mechanic. The pilot would be highly vulnerable, and their death would mean mission failure. To ramp up the intensity, a short countdown—similar to Blitz missions—would begin as enemy forces rapidly close in on the crash site.
One commenter envisioned an even more immersive experience: arriving at the wreckage of a downed Pelican, discovering the remains of a fallen Helldiver team, along with scattered samples and abandoned support weapons to aid in the desperate holdout while cutting the pilot free or waiting for extraction. However, given the expendability of Helldivers, another user suggested a more fitting narrative—rescuing a Pelican pilot carrying vital cargo or Class 1 citizens instead.

This post has gained more engagement than similar ones because it presents a realistic idea. The proposed changes require minimal effort from developers, as the existing map already includes models of crashed Pelicans. This makes the concept both feasible and easy to implement.
